I have just received an email from CPC Bangalore.
 
Subject: Intimation under section 245 of Income Tax Act, 1961
 
I went through some old post under the same subject and understand I need to contact Jurisdictional AO to
request for the Intimation U/s. 143. I have some questions in my mind :
 
1- The Demand Outstanding is 700/- for the AY 2011. And In (current) FY 2013-2014 I am expecting 10960/- to be credited in my account as refund (This amount is mentioned in ITR V form). So my question is, If I don't do anything would I get refund of balance amount i.e. 10960 - 700 = 10260/- ? Or just because I didn't reply anything I won't get any refund.
 
2- If I want to resolve this issue what are the documents I need to send Jurisdictional AO and CPC Bangalore? Form-16, ITR, Form 26AS for FY 2011-2012 (Outstanding demand of 700 is asked) and 2013-14 (10960/- refund is expected).
 
3 - Is there any way to resolve this issue online? With or without help of CA?
 
Please advice me what to do? Do I need to pay or i will get paid or what? Thanks in advance.

If you think the outstanding demand for AY 2011 is correct then pay it, otherwise file a rectfication letter online stating your facts (with or without CA both are allowed) The demand of 700 can be set off against current year return but for that you would have to wait. however to be able to set off demand against refund youwould have to file an application. if set off with refund is not allowed pay previous year demand and wait for the refund to be credited to your account.
